> When I run Netscape 2.0b1 I get the following: > > couldn't load: > > No other resources were reasonable! > The fallback font "fixed,*-16-*" could not be loaded! > Giving up. Try putting the "netscape.ad" file that came with the package into /usr/X11R6/lib/X11/app-defaults/Netscape.
